The Corporate Tax department is responsible for all corporate income and indirect (transactional) tax matters within DHL Group. Global responsibilities are addressed by International Taxes and Indirect Taxes, whereas regional responsibilities are organized by area, led by Regional Heads. Job Purpose:

Administer plans on tax related matters, tax compliance and accounting principles to maintain effective tax rates, minimize tax risk and improve cash flow in line with functional plans, business objectives, group policies, regulations and compliance requirements.

Your tasks:

  • Administer tax related processes, services and activities in compliance with laid down processes, controls, regulations and systems
  • Prepare tax returns, tax declarations and other required reports so that they are submitted accurately and on time
  • Make accounting entries and contracts, coding of tax bills, questions on tax filings or notices
  • Analyze tax laws and regulations to prepare technical reports on their impact on operations
  • Understand, stay updated and apply tax related best practices, processes, laws and regulation
  • Document and update department compliance policies and processes
  • Assist closure of tax audits form date of notice to completion including maintenance of audit ready documents
  • Prepare correspondence with external tax agencies and consultants such as auditors
  • Maintain tax information and records
  • Support external service providers for tax and compliance areas such as tax consultancy firms
